Our diverse team is dedicated to driving meaningful change and growth. Join us and be part of something bigger. We're looking for a dynamic National Sales Coordinator to join our Affinity Sales Team. In this key role, you'll provide essential administrative and sales support, helping us meet our business development goals and sales targets. You'll collaborate closely with our team and the advisors we support, and your work will make a real impact. Position Responsibilities: Administrative Duties Maintain the Salesforce CRM to ensure data accuracy and integrity. Process invoices, manage expense reporting, and support budget tracking. Manage the general inbox and phone queue to ensure timely responses. Support new hires with onboarding coordination. Coordinate promotional items and manage travel logistics for the sales team. Sales and Marketing Support Build and assist with the deployment of sales and marketing content, partnering closely with Marketing to ensure materials are advisor‑ready, compliant, and aligned with national sales priorities. Collaborate with Marketing to execute targeted email campaigns and national promotional initiatives. Manage the Continuing Education (CE) credit process. Track and support promotional campaigns and advisor engagement initiatives. Support virtual seminars and webinars. Enhance and support the Affinity Elite Advisor experience through materials, communications, and program execution. Reporting and Analytics Conduct inside sales reporting and manage ongoing activity and recognition reports. Distribute regular sales reports to national sales leadership and wholesalers. Collaborate with the Business Analytics team on data manipulation, reporting needs, and insights. Support tracking of follow‑ups, campaign effectiveness, and advisor engagement metrics. Advisor Meetings and Events Plan, coordinate, and execute logistics for advisor meetings and events. Work closely with wholesalers to build, organize, and maintain sales rooms and advisor‑meeting environments to support impactful presentations and training sessions. Prepare and distribute marketing materials and presentation content for meetings. Assist with presentation follow‑ups, including distribution of materials, documentation of next steps, and coordination of post‑meeting actions. Support promotional activities tied to advisor meetings and events. Team and Partner Coordination Represent Affinity in internal and cross‑functional meetings as required. Plan team agendas, track action items, and support execution of deliverables. Partner with wholesalers and internal stakeholders to ensure accountability on initiatives. Manage the Wholesaler Effectiveness Survey process. Oversee phone queue management for inside sales support. Required Qualifications: Post‑secondary education or equivalent experience. Expect occasional travel for training, meetings, and events. Proficiency with digital tools like Word, PowerPoint, Excel, and Salesforce. Strong communication skills, both verbal and written, with a knack for building relationships at all levels. Preferred Qualifications: Excellent organizational and time‑management skills. Detail‑oriented with a talent for preparing and analyzing reports. Discretion and tact in handling sensitive information. Experience in financial services is a plus.
